12 Crazy Ways Celebrities Style Their Pubic Hair

Jennifer Love Hewitt admitterd she once decorated her ladygarden with Swarovski Crystals. Normally, we'd say, "TMI," but after hearing about other celebrities' pubic hair preferences, we're not particularly surprised.

1) According to Exposay.com, men have their own below-the-belt styling. Word on the street is that Ben Stiller, Jack Black, and Sean "P. Diddy" Combs all dye their junk with Betty Beauty dyes. In fact, the site claims that "Diddy was so impressed with the product he asked his assistant to send back a thank you note when he was sent a complementary sample of it."

2) Perhaps they should consider renaming The Brazilian to The Greek, in honor of Jennifer Aniston (of Greek ancestry), who apparently prefers the style. In 2007, Gossip Rocks reported that Jen is "obsessed" with keeping everything bare down there. "She'd even call when there was no hair to wax," said Dawn Daluise, owner of Dawn Daluise Skin Refinery in L.A. "She'd insist on having [the bikini wax] done—literally making me wax off peach fuzz." Guess when you're constantly being photographed by paparazzi and adoring fans, you can never be too careful.

3) Kate Winslet prefers a landing strip, which was an issue when she filmed The Reader, for which she needed a fuller hairstyle. "I had to grow the hair down there," she told Allure (via The Frisky). "But because of years of waxing, as all of us girls know, it doesn’t come back quite the way it used to. They even made me a merkin—a wig—because they were so concerned that I might not be able to grow enough."

5) Lucy Lawless (aka: Xena, the warrior princess) did all of her nude scenes for her new film Spartacus: Blood in the Sand without the merkin that the film producers made for her, saying that it "has never really been necessary." "It's a virgin merkin," she quipped to New York Magazine at the New York premiere. "It's in a frame, they gave it to me at the end of the season. I'm too embarrassed." Her home-grown hairstyle (and the actual film) debuted on January 22. 

6) After posing on the cover Playboy last April, comedian Seth Rogen revealed to Conan O'Brien on The Tonight Show that the exposure caused him a little pubic hair angst. "It's been a lifelong battle for me personally. I used to trim them and they would grow back thicker, so where I'm at now with it is I let them grow out then I put them in a bun."

7) While filming Walk Hard: The Dewey Cox Story, producers asked Jenna Fischer to get waxed in preparation for wearing her skimpy costume. The experience ended up being painful in more ways than one. "They sent me to a waxing place and the woman's got hot wax and she's ripping off everything," she told Tarts. "Just at that moment when I had my leg up in the air and she was applying the wax she said 'my husband and I love you and your show.' It really was the wrong moment to bring that up because I felt so vulnerable."

8) The View's Sherri Shepherd went thirty-some years without getting waxed until last August, when she visited Brazil and well, signed up for a Brazilian. "I've been married twelve years. You don't need to do a bikini wax when you're married," Sherri said. She documented the whole process on TV, exclaiming that the procedure "hurts worse than having a baby." Take some painkillers next time, Sherri!

9) Sienna Miller's preference for a Brazilian created a slight problem while she was working on her upcoming film, Hippie Hippie Shake, which takes place in the 1960's. "Sienna's private parts were digitally enhanced, giving her a rather unruly, loud and proud bush," an insider told Female First, after revealing that an old-fashioned merkin failed to do the trick.

10) It's no secret that singer Miley Cyrus is a fan of armpit hair, but she recently displayed her radical style change on her Instagram. Cyrus is now rocking neon pink fuzz under her arms and below the belt, making a statement about society's stigma about women with body hair.  She documented the whole process (dying the hair, drinking beers, and wearing a pig mask) on her Instagram if you're looking for more pink photo proof. 

11) Cameron Diaz bares it all in her debut to publishing, The Body Book, including her opinions on why women shouldn't use laser hair removal to permanently get rid of pubic hair. According to Diaz, the idea of permanently removing hair is "a crazy idea" because it lasts "forever." She calls the idea that vaginas look better sans-hair a recent phenomenon, and reminds her readers that fads change. Diaz suggests that ladies should leave their vaginas "fully dressed" and alludes it to a gift wrapping for your special someone to "unwrap."

12) Jenny McCarthy rocks a full bush and wants the world to know it. In an interview with Opera, she discussed her photo shoot for Playboy,  in which she shocked the crew with her thick mane of pubic hair. "They said they never saw anyone as hairy as you in their entire life!" She told Oprah
